Newberg scored the most points they've had this season on Friday, but it wasn't enough. They received a blow as they fell 77-60 to the Roseburg Indians. The Tigers were given a dose of their own medicine in this game as the Indians apparently hadn't forgotten their loss the last time these teams played back in January of 2020.
Newberg is on a four-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 0-4. As for Roseburg, the win snapped their losing streak at five games dating back to last season and leaves them with a 1-4 record.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Newberg will head out to square off against Franklin at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Newberg has been getting the ball to fall more lately as they've increased their point totals each of their last three games. Roseburg will take on Corvallis in a holiday battle at at 6:45 p.m. on Tuesday.
